Jerry Wayne Runyon of Jonesboro, Louisiana, passed away on Sunday, February 25, 2024.  Jerry worked 43 years at Stone Container Corporation as a millwright and later worked for the Jackson Parish Sheriff's Department.  He served in the Louisiana National Guard.  As a young man, Jerry was an avid drag racer and could be found competing against other locals on secluded roads around Jackson Parish.
